What is limo dispatch software?
Limo dispatch software differs from taxi dispatch in three ways: nearly all work is pre-booked, jobs are quoted rather than metered, and vehicle class matters as much as driver availability. Your system needs quoting, hourly charters, and a reservation calendar.

Why limo work needs different software
- —Quotes precede jobs — a metered taxi flow does not fit
- —A single booking can span several hours and multiple stops
- —Vehicle class (sedan, SUV, stretch, van) drives the price
- —Corporate clients expect account billing, not card-per-ride
- —Presentation matters: confirmations are part of the service

How to choose limo dispatch software for your operation
1
Start with your quote process
If most enquiries need a written quote, quoting speed is the metric that wins bookings — not dispatch automation.
2
Map your vehicle classes
List every class you sell and confirm the software prices each one separately, including minimum hours.
3
Check corporate billing
Account clients need monthly consolidated invoices with cost centres, not a card charge per trip.
4
Review the customer-facing polish
Confirmation emails, the booking page, and chauffeur details are part of a premium product.
5
Plan for peak weekends
Weddings and prom season concentrate demand; confirm double-booking protection on the calendar.
